The last time back-to-back Melbourne Cup winners jumped from the same barrier was in 2012 and 2013 with Green Moon and Fiorente both saluting from gate five.

The past six Melbourne Cup winners have all jumped from a double-digit barrier.
Rekindling (barrier 4 in 2017) was the last Melbourne Cup winner to jump from a single-digit gate.

The last Melbourne Cup winner to jump from the outside barrier was Brew from gate 22 in 2000.

Melbourne Cup Barrier History
| Barrier | Number of winners | Last winner |
| 1 | 5 | Prince Of Penzance (2015) |
| 2 | 3 | Twilight Payment (2020) |
| 3 | 3 | Media Puzzle (2002) |
| 4 | 5 | Rekindling (2017) |
| 5 | 7 | Fiorente (2013) |
| 6 | 5 | Light Fingers (1965) |
| 7 | 1 | Blackwood (1924) |
| 8 | 5 | Viewed (2008) |
| 9 | 4 | Efficient (2007) |
| 10 | 5 | Protectionist (2014) |
| 11 | 8 | Americain (2010) |
| 12 | 2 | Foxzami (1949) |
| 13 | 4 | Gold Trip (2022) |
| 14 | 6 | Makybe Diva (2005) |
| 15 | 1 | Silver Knight (1973) |
| 16 | 4 | Without A Fight (2023) |
| 17 | 5 | Almandin (2016) |
| 18 | 1 | Verry Elleegant (2021) |
| 19 | 6 | Cross Counter (2018) |
| 20 | 2 | Empire Rose (1988) |
| 21 | 5 | Vow And Declare (2019) |
| 22 | 2 | Gurner’s Lane (1982) |
| 23 | 3 | Brew (2000) |
| 24 | 3 | Gala Supreme (1973) |
